SHe-Box Report 2025: 254 Workplace Harassment Complaints Filed on Govt Portal

A total of 254 women filed formal complaints of workplace sexual harassment on the government’s revamped ‘SHe-Box’ portal in 2025, according to data shared by the Ministry of Women and Child Development in Parliament.

The portal, which was launched in a new avatar in August 2024, has become a critical digital tool for ensuring the robust implementation of the POSH Act, 2013, across both public and private sectors.

Centralized Monitoring and Real-Time Redressal

The SHe-Box (Sexual Harassment electronic Box) serves as a single-window platform, allowing women to report incidents with full confidentiality.

Since its revamp, the portal has recorded a total of 296 complaints, with 254 of those occurring in the 2025 calendar year.

Minister of State for Women and Child Development, Savitri Thakur, informed the Rajya Sabha that 105 of these cases have already been disposed of.

To ensure accountability, the system triggers automated “freeze messages” and SMS alerts to nodal officers.

This happens if a complaint remains pending beyond the statutory 90-day inquiry period.

Expanding the Institutional Safety Net

The government has made significant strides in onboarding institutions to the platform.

This effort aims to create a central repository of Internal Committees (ICs) and Local Committees (LCs).

As of February 2026, over 1,48,700 workplaces have been registered, including approximately 92,400 government establishments and 56,300 private firms.

Currently, details for over 60,700 Internal Committees are active on the portal.

Details for Local Committees across 777 districts have now been uploaded.

This ensures that women in the unorganized sector, including domestic workers, have a designated pathway for redressal.

SHe-Box Portal Strengthening Workplace Culture

To further bridge the gap between policy and practice, the Ministry recently hosted a national conference on workplace safety.

The initiative focuses on enhancing digital literacy for the portal. It also ensures that every district in India has functional Local Committees.

The SHe-Box portal now features multilingual support and real-time tracking.

These additions help evolve the platform from a simple reporting tool into a comprehensive governance framework aimed at fostering a “zero-tolerance” culture toward harassment in the Indian workforce.
